Consent banner rollout, Hollis surface. Scope: web only, the Ardmere app follows next quarter. Banner ships behind a flag, ramped by region bucket. Dismissal state persists server-side; no cookie fallback in v1. Rollback is flag-off, no migration needed. Legal sign-off done per Renwick's checklist. Ramp pacing and timeout behavior are governed by the constants listed below.

tuning table, kawep-tawif:
CAPS = {
    "olidor": 80,
    "belion": 7,
    "quenys": 225,
    "druox": 839,
    "fraath": 482,
}

// Sandboxed formula limits for Quillsheet.
// User-supplied formulas run inside the Hedgerow sandbox with this
// instruction budget. If a customer reports "formula timed out,"
// they likely hit this cap — do not raise it per account; escalate
// to the runtime team instead. Changing it requires a new signed
// sandbox build. The current sandbox build is identified below.

pipeline stamp: htk4_66df

/*
 * FontCellar client setup — discussed at weekly eng sync.
 * We vendor all third-party typefaces through the internal FontCellar
 * mirror rather than fetching from upstream foundries at build time.
 * This keeps builds reproducible and license-auditable. The client
 * below pulls the pinned font manifest and verifies checksums before
 * copying assets into the bundle. It authenticates to the mirror
 * with the key that follows.
 */

service key, kahog-tahof: kto3_rfe

Alert: spoolwright-queue-depth-high. Fires when the Spoolwright printer-spooler microservice queue exceeds 500 pending jobs for 10 minutes. Usually indicates a stuck driver worker or a burst from the Ledgerton batch print job. Restarting the worker pool typically clears it. Recurring triggers should be raised at the address below.

escalation mailbox, kaweg-kahif: druwyn.sordor@nelvroworks.corp

## Tuning

The receipt mailer (Almsgate) batches donation receipts and sends through the Thornquay relay. On-call: if the queue backs up, resist the urge to crank batch size — the relay rate-limits per connection, and bigger batches just mean bigger retries. Scale worker count first, then shorten the flush interval. Dedupe window must stay longer than the retry horizon or donors get duplicate receipts, which generates tickets. All knobs live in one place and are read at worker start. Current production values follow.

tuning table, kajop-yafof:
QUOTAS = {
    "wenath": 10,
    "ulaael": 5,
}